    A body floats in a liquid contained in a beaker. The whole system falls freely under gravity. The upthrust on the body due to the liquid is

    Solution

     

    For a body falling freely under gravity, the effective value of g is zero. Hence, the upthrust is zero.

    In a capillary rise experiment, the water level rises to a height of 5 cm. If the same capillary tube is placed in water such that only 3 cm of the tube projects outside the water level, then

    Solution

    For the capillary action, hR = constant

    Where, h is the height to which the liquid rises in the capillary and R is the radius of the curvature.

    If h is insufficient, then the radius of curvature will increase.
